Porsche Motorsport is showcasing the future of racing, with its new GT4 e-Performance race car prototype, capable of accelerating from 0-200 kilometres an hour in 5.6 seconds. Showing this latest innovation to the world involved a complex logistics journey, spanning 40,000 kilometres and multiple countries, managed by global logistics and freight experts, DB Schenker. RACV is asking Victorians to provide feedback about how safe they feel on roads in regional Victoria as part of their My Country Road survey. The survey opens today and will run for six weeks.
